    After receiving a lot of requests, I decided to do a vocal coach reacts to Brendon Urie. Let me tell you, he is a force to be reckoned with.
    Brendon has described himself as a "spaz in high school," and was also bullied but he was able to channel his energy into music. He plays guitar, piano, bass guitar, drums, accordion, organ, cello, violin and trumpet .
    He joined his first band in high school and worked at a smoothie cafe in order to pay his band's rent for their practice space. At the cafe, Urie often sang for customers.
    Urie met Brent Wilson while taking guitar classes offered at their high school and Wilson asked Urie to try out as lead guitarist for their band Panic! at the Disco, and ended up becoming their lead singer.
    Brendon is also a talented songwriter and In 2015, he wrote a song for the SpongeBob SquarePants musical.
    He can act as well and starred in Cyndi Lauper's Tony Award-winning Broadway musical, Kinky Boots in 2017, in which he played one of the lead roles, Charlie Price.
    More recently Urie collaborated with Taylor Swift on "ME!", which is the first single of Swift’s upcoming seventh studio album, Lover.
